Excellent for a motovlogger
Absolutely excellent piece of kit! As a motovlogger this mic mini works extremely well when capturing crisp clear audio of my voice as well as the sound coming from the exhaust which is really important to make the footage captured on my DJI Action 5 Pro not only look good but sound amazing. Was previously using the DJI Action 3 with a wired mic set up and it still works really well and didn't really need to upgrade truth be told as it is quite an expensive set up as the Mic Mini transmitter cannot connect directly via Bluetooth to the DJI Action 3 so you're forced to upgrade to the DJI Action 5 Pro. You can connect the DJI Mic Mini Receiver to the DJI Action 3 but then the set up looks rather bulky and it doesn't seem very secure especially if you're using it as a helmet camera.I've travelled speeds upto 55mph and my voice is captured really well and I'm able to use the voice function using commands 'stop recording' and 'start recording' without having to press the shutter button on the camera. This is a very important feature to have especially for road safety when out on the bike.The transmitter battery life lasts quite a while (haven't done an extensive test) before dying but I love how you can pop it into the charging case when it's not in use so that it's fully charged.I did consider the DJI Mic 2 as it has internal recording but it's a lot bulkier whereas the DJI Mic Mini is a lot smaller and easily fits inside my helmet without getting in the way of my face. I basically super glued a 1p coin inside the helmet as the mic comes with a magnet that is super strong and magnetizes to the coin to keep the mic secure from falling out.

Generally very good and obvious why you pay slightly more than the competition
The build quality and operational side of this microphone set is very good. All the components seem well-made and the product is just generally very well designed. It fits in the case very well - including the wind muffs and cable, which is very convenient and helps with items not getting lost. The audio quality is really quite good for the cost of this set. It's not that expensive and gives perfectly acceptable results. The signal/noise isn't amazing and the gain on the receiver really does need to be set at +6db/+12db or the digital noise breakthrough is quite audible on quiet recordings. The thing that sets this apart from all of the similarly priced competition is that it records genuine stereo through both the 3.5mm jack and the usb-c connection. If this doesn't feature or isn't important in your work-flow then the hollyland m2 is a slightly cheaper option but doesn't record stereo - except when used with the 3.5mm connection. Overall this is a well made very capable product that is slightly spoilt by the digital noise at the lowest gain levels.
